Output 93fa829a7676f695c16fd180fe3a95790d1b7a2c1b90529c08a24891360885a1:0

value
1664436
script pubkey
OP_0 OP_PUSHBYTES_20 43ecab5a8571ed8bad24aab9c72b03639f2a32c0
address
bc1qg0k2kk59w8kchtfy42uuw2crvw0j5vkqvut3x8
transaction
93fa829a7676f695c16fd180fe3a95790d1b7a2c1b90529c08a24891360885a1
spent
true